HLTAID012: A Comprehensive First Aid Course for Childcare Professionals
The HLTAID012 course is specifically created for individuals working in the education and care sector, such as child care employees, educators, and instructors. It covers a wide variety of subjects connected to first aid and emergency situation reaction in child care settings. Let's take a closer look at a few of the essential aspects covered in this thorough course:
1. Understanding First Aid Fundamentals
In this area, participants learn more about the fundamental principles of first aid and acquire a solid structure in understanding how to evaluate and react to numerous emergency situations. Subjects covered consist of:
- Recognizing indications of distress or health problem in children Assessing injuries and determining appropriate first aid interventions Administering C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ation) on infants and children Understanding typical youth diseases and their management
2. Dealing with Common Childhood Injuries
Childcare experts often discover typical injuries like cuts, swellings, burns, falls, and fractures. The HLTAID012 course supplies extensive training on how to manage these injuries effectively. Individuals discover:
- Proper wound cleaning techniques Applying dressings and plasters correctly Identifying signs of head injuries in children Managing fractures and sprains safely
3. Allergies and Anaphylaxis Management
Allergies and anaphylaxis prevail concerns in child care settings. The HLTAID012 course gears up specialists with the understanding and abilities to handle allergic reactions and anaphylaxis successfully. Individuals find out about:


- Identifying allergies in children Administering adrenaline (epinephrine) auto-injectors Understanding the value of interaction and emergency prepare for children with allergies
4. Asthma Management
Asthma is a condition that impacts lots of children. Childcare experts require to be well-prepared to manage asthma emergencies promptly. The HLTAID012 course covers:
- Recognizing signs of an asthma attack in children Administering asthma medications, such as inhalers or nebulizers Creating an asthma management plan for specific children
5. Seizure Management
Seizures can occur in children for various reasons, consisting of epilepsy or febrile seizures. Child care professionals need to know how to react securely and appropriately throughout a seizure episode. The HLTAID012 course teaches:
- Identifying different types of seizures Ensuring safety during a seizure episode Providing convenience and assistance to the kid after a seizure
6. Emergency Action Planning
Childcare experts must have proper emergency action plans in location to make sure the safety of kids under their care. The HLTAID012 course highlights the importance of:
- Developing emergency situation action prepares particular to childcare settings Conducting routine drills and session with staff and children Collaborating with moms and dads, guardians, and regional emergency services for efficient emergency response

What is the period of the HLTAID012 course?- The duration of the course may vary depending upon the training company. Usually, it ranges from one to 3 days.
